Interactions Between Antenatal Sulfadoxine-Pyrimethamine, Drug-Resistant Plasmodium falciparum Parasites, and Delivery Outcomes in Malawi.
The Journal of infectious diseases - 23 Jul 2020
Taylor Steve M, Levitt Brandt, Freedman Betsy, Madanitsa Mwayiwawo, Thwai Kyaw-Lay, Kalilani-Phiri Linda, Khairallah Carole, Mwapasa Victor, Ter Kuile Feiko O, Meshnick Steven R
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: Sulfadoxine-pyrimethamine (SP) is used as intermittent preventive therapy in pregnancy (IPTp) for malaria in sub-Saharan Africa. The resistance marker dhps A581G has been associated with reduced IPTp-SP efficacy and enhanced morbidity in SP recipients. METHODS: We measured SP-resistance allele frequencies in Malawian women participating in a trial comparing IPTp with SP against intermittent screening...
